Todd Trenchard
Chairman of the Board

Todd is a Senior Vice President and the Public Relations and Business Development Director of Merchants & Marine Bank. He also serves as the Executive Director of the Bacot McCarty Foundation.
He currently serves as President of the Boys & Girls Clubs of Jackson County, is on the Gulf Coast Community College Foundation board of directors and serves on several other key Advisory Councils throughout the Gulf Coast region. As its yearly co-chairman, he has been the catalyst and driving force behind the Jolly McCarty Memorial Celebrity Golf Classic, an event that has become the largest fundraiser for youth, education and cultural programs in Jackson County’s history.
He has served as Chairman of the Board of the Salvation Army of Jackson County, President and Board Member of the Pascagoula Rotary Club, where he is also a Paul Harris Fellow, President of the Gideon Ministry, Vice-Chairman of the Mississippi Gulf Coast Habitat for Humanity organization, and Jackson County Chairman of the 2008 Jimmy Carter Work Project. He is Vice-Chairman of the Gulf Coast YMCA, and was a founder and Executive Board Member of Rebuild Jackson County, which helped to start the regions recovery after Hurricane Katrina.
Todd is a graduate of USM, Leadership Jackson County, Leadership Mississippi, and the Gulf Coast Business Council’s Masters Class.
He hosts weekly television shows and has been honored as the Volunteer of the Year by several local agencies. The Mississippi Legal Services Corporation selected him as the State of Mississippi's Southern Region's Top Community Leader, and he was honored by the Sun Herald newspaper & Governor Haley Barbour with his induction into the Roland Weeks Hall of Fame as one of South Mississippi's Top Community Leaders.
